What Is A Service Message ICO

The ICO’s Draft direct marketing code of Practice sets out what would be considered a ‘service message‘.

Essentially, it’s a communication sent to individuals for administrative or customer service reasons, which must be neutral in tone, purely providing important and necessary service information.

What is ICO and how does it work

Initial coin offerings (ICOs) are a popular way to raise funds for products and services usually related to cryptocurrency.

ICOs are similar to initial public offerings (IPOs), but coins issued in an ICO also can have utility for a software service or product.

What is ICO registration

Under the Data Protection (Charges and Information) Regulations 2018, individuals and organisations that process personal data need to pay a data protection fee to the Information Commissioner’s Office (ICO), unless they are exempt.

What is difference between ICO and IDO

The Initial DEX Offering, or IDO, is a crypto coin (or token) offering that takes place on a decentralized exchange (DEX).

In contrast to an ICO, where tokens are sold prior to exchange listing, tokens in an IDO are immediately listed on the DEX via which they are launched.

What is a service email

What is a service email? Service emails are those emails that contribute to a service process, such as order confirmations, delivery information, feedback requests, flight updates, ticket attachments, etc. They are there to improve customer service and to keep your customers informed and happy.

How long do we have to report a data breach to the ICO

You must report a notifiable breach to the ICO without undue delay, but not later than 72 hours after becoming aware of it.

If you take longer than this, you must give reasons for the delay.

What is PECR ICO

The Privacy and Electronic Communications Regulations (PECR) sit alongside the Data Protection Act and the UK GDPR.

They give people specific privacy rights in relation to electronic communications. There are specific rules on: marketing calls, emails, texts and faxes; cookies (and similar technologies);

Can I send marketing emails without consent

You must not send marketing emails or texts to individuals without specific consent. There is a limited exception for your own previous customers, often called the ‘soft opt-in’.

You can send marketing emails or texts to companies.
